Which of the following causative agents causes the disease Ebola?
Bacteria
Fungus
Virus
Protozoan
- Option:1, Bacteria
- Bacteria are single-celled microorganisms, some of which cause diseases like tuberculosis and strep throat. However, they do not cause Ebola.
- Option:2, Fungus
- Fungi are a separate kingdom of organisms, which include yeasts and molds. They can cause infections like athlete's foot but are not responsible for Ebola.
- Option:3, Virus
- Viruses are tiny infectious agents that replicate only inside living cells. The Ebola virus is indeed a virus and is the causative agent of the Ebola disease.
- Option:4, Protozoan
- Protozoans are single-celled eukaryotes that can cause diseases like malaria. They do not cause Ebola.
